    I think it depends more on what you want to decorate. I agree that Hunding's is gorgeous but it's also HUGE. The interior is also very dark due to the lack of windows. Those are really the only downsides though as the style is very classy.

    I actually almost bought it myself but ended up choosing the demesne in the end to decorate something smaller. It's a little brighter inside with all the nice windows and you also get that waterfall instead of a beach. Not as spacious but still a nice space to decorate. (Water was important for me since I was buying for my old retired Argonian ;))

    So yeah, if you're going to have a blast exploring all that land there's no reason not to go with Hunding's. It might be better to consider what you're going to use it for.
